WebFeb 26, 2012 · The injection should be intradermal, not subcutaneous, to avoid causing a dent in the skin. The initial dose per injection site will vary depending on the lesion being treated. Generally, 0.1–0.2 mL is injected per square centimetre of involved skin. The total dose should not normally exceed 1–2 mL per dose. It can be repeated every 4–8 weeks. The procedure is done in the following way: You change into a gown. You then lie face down on an x-ray table with a pillow under your stomach.
